About Cormorant AWS wave buoy

Cormorant AWS (WMO 63112) is an automatic weather station on a privately operated oil platform in the northern North Sea. It is not a free-floating wave buoy. The station provides offshore meteorological observations for operations and forecasting; the parameters available through the international feed depend on the platform's installed sensors.
